    Legacy is an organisation formed to care for the partners and children of those who lost their lives or health to war. In my case it provided my mother with a self care unit at a well run retirement village in her final years. My father was an Australian Army infantry company commander in New Guinea. He suffered from the effects of tropical diseases and everything else that went with that awful campaign, and died at a fairly young. Legacy is one of those organisations that does great work, and gets things done without much fuss or attention.

    Legacy is a non profit organisation and was set up in 1923 by ex servicemen to help support the families of men and women who were killed in WW1, which now supports through any 'warlike' conflict and also the death of Defence personnel who die from service related injuries. It's a great organisation.

    BTW Macleay is a Scots name and is pronounced M'Clay, not M'Clee. There can't have been much Scottish migration to the US so you are unfamiliar with Scottish pronunciations, but we are quite used to Scottish names here in Australia.
    There was a famous Macleay in Sydney during colonial times. He was an important naturalist, in communication with Darwin, because he had the world's largest collection of Pacific, New Zealand, and Australian specimens of birds, insects, and sea-life, which became, after his death, the foundation collection of the Macleay Museum. I often drive down Macleay Street, and sometimes go past his house, which is also now a museum. An illustrious name for someone to have.
    As a bit of trivia, Australia is home to the only capital city in the world named after Charles Darwin.

    Legacy is an organisation that provides for and supports widows and children who have lost family members due to war and military conflicts. Legacy was started following a promise made to a dying soldier during WWI when he asked a mate to look after his wife and children.
